Connecting the Dots for Better Healthcare

Southern Tier HealthLink NY (STHL) was established with leadership and support from United Health Services, Lourdes Hospital and other stakeholders in 2005. STHL is a non-profit New York Regional Health Information Organization (NY RHIO) designed as a partnership which brings together healthcare providers and consumers in Central New York with technology that will improve health care quality, access, and safety while reducing costs.

STHL began with funding from New York State ($3.5M from HEAL 1 in 2006 and $7.8M from HEAL 5 in 2008) to build the foundation for health information exchange (HIE) in our region. Our current project region includes five counties in the region (Broome, Chenango, Tioga, Delaware, Otsego) with approximately 470,000 residents, 5 hospitals, and over 800 physicians.
